Indian large families always opt for 3-row utility vehicles to make their long distance drives comfortable. If you are in search of a spacious and affordable MPV, here is the Maruti Suzuki Ertiga that meets most of your requirements. Not just highways, its sleek design and efficient engine make it well-suited for city commutes as well.
If you are looking to buy a reliable, versatile, spacious and feature-loaded MPV, the Maruti Suzuki Ertiga would be the best to buy. Here are the reasons why:

The Maruti Suzuki Ertiga is designed in a manner to create more space inside to accommodate 7 adults without much discomfort. There are several spaces to carry your belongings like cup holders, bottle holders and others. Space for the middle and last row is significantly improved compared to its previous iteration. With little adjustments to second-row seats, the third-row seats can accommodate 3 average height adults. However, we would suggest two adults in the third row seat. With all seats up, the Ertiga can hold 3 small bags in its boot.
The seats are designed in a way to offer ample legroom and headroom space for all occupants, which makes long journeys enjoyable. The second-row and third-row seats can be folded down to create extra space for carrying luggage. The 2nd row 60:40 split seats come with one touch recline & slide function, while the 3rd row 50:50 split seats are offered with recline function. It also comes with front & 2nd row armrests.

The new Maruti Suzuki Ertiga MPV comes equipped with a wide range of comfort and convenience features. It is equipped with a 7-inch touchscreen infotainment system with wireless Android Auto and Apple CarPlay. The Ertiga comes with Arkamys sound system with 4 speakers and 2 tweeters. This MPV features a turn-by-turn navigation screen on MID. Other features include engine push start/stop with smart key, automatic climate control with roof mounted AC for 2nd row with 2 stage speed control, remote keyless entry, electrically adjustable and foldable ORVMs and cruise control..
The Maruti Suzuki Ertiga is powered by a 1.5-litre, 4-cylinder, naturally-aspirated petrol engine that churns out 102bhp and 136.8Nm of torque. This engine is paired to either a 5-speed manual or a 6-speed torque convertor automatic. In the CNG mode, the engine is tuned to offer 87bhp and 121.5Nm of torque. It is only offered with a 5-speed manual gearbox.

Maruti Suzuki cars are easy to maintain, thanks to a vast sales and service network. Moreover, the new Ertiga enjoys good resale value in the market. MSIL has more than 3200 sales outlets and over 3400 service stations across India.
